图片是建站中非常重要的组成元素,根据不同的实际情况,例如页面的排版需要等等,我们经常会需要修改图片的大小。如果程序自带了上传图片可以修改图片大小的功能还好说,如果没有自带修改图片大小的功能的话,那我们要调整图片大小就需要依靠程序和代码来实现了。今天无忧主机小编就来给大家介绍一下,如何在php空间环境下,实现espcms系统图片缩放的效果。

无忧主机小编是通过使用zoom标签来实现espcms系统zoom图片缩放效果的,首先我们在程序需要的位置添加一段代码,代码的格式为:|zoom(参数一,参数二,‘参数三’,参数四)

其中的参数一和参数二分别定义了图片的宽度和图片的高度,这两个参数是必填参数,填写的数值必须是整数。参数三表示的是图片缩小之后的空白的颜色,默认颜色是白色的。参数四则是设置图片的压缩方式,一共有四种压缩方式,设置数字“1”代表原图打底色等比按固定尺寸进行缩放;设置数字“2”代表根据设定的长宽进行中心固定进行缩放;设置数字“3”代表根据设定的长宽固定左边对齐进行缩放;设置数字“4”代表根据设定的长或者宽进行去底色进行缩放。

 

例如我们需要将图片压缩成80×80的等比图片,背景为红色,然后以长宽固定尺寸中心进行缩放的话,那么在程序中图片的位置上这样设置:

{%$read.pic|zoom(80,80,’#FF0505’,2)%}

以上是无忧主机独立IP空间为您带来的介绍。

本文地址:http://www.51php.com/espcms/28405.html

喜欢本文或觉得本文对您有帮助,请分享给您的朋友 ^_^

阅读本文的人还阅读: